     42 // SocketStream is used to implement Web Sockets.
     43 // It provides plain full-duplex stream with proxy and SSL support.
     44 // For proxy authentication, only basic mechanisum is supported.  It will try
     45 // authentication identity for proxy URL first.  If server requires proxy
     46 // authentication, it will try authentication identity for realm that server
     47 // requests.
     48 class NET_EXPORT SocketStream
     49     : public base::RefCountedThreadSafe<SocketStream> {
     50  public:
     51   // Derive from this class and add your own data members to associate extra
     52   // information with a SocketStream.  Use GetUserData(key) and
     53   // SetUserData(key, data).
     54   class UserData {
     55    public:
     56     UserData() {}
     57     virtual ~UserData() {}
     58   };
     59 
     60   class NET_EXPORT Delegate {
     61    public:
     62     virtual int OnStartOpenConnection(SocketStream* socket,
     63                                       const CompletionCallback& callback);
     64 
     65     // Called when a socket stream has been connected.  The socket stream is
     66     // allowed to buffer pending send data at most |max_pending_send_allowed|
     67     // bytes.  A client of the socket stream should keep track of how much
     68     // pending send data it has and must not call SendData() if the pending
     69     // data goes over |max_pending_send_allowed| bytes.
     70     virtual void OnConnected(SocketStream* socket,
     71                              int max_pending_send_allowed) = 0;
     72 
     73     // Called when |amount_sent| bytes of data are sent.
     74     virtual void OnSentData(SocketStream* socket,
     75                             int amount_sent) = 0;
     76 
     77     // Called when |len| bytes of |data| are received.
     78     virtual void OnReceivedData(SocketStream* socket,
     79                                 const char* data, int len) = 0;
     80 
     81     // Called when the socket stream has been closed.
     82     virtual void OnClose(SocketStream* socket) = 0;
     83 
     84     // Called when proxy authentication required.
     85     // The delegate should call RestartWithAuth() if credential for |auth_info|
     86     // is found in password database, or call Close() to close the connection.
     87     virtual void OnAuthRequired(SocketStream* socket,
     88                                 AuthChallengeInfo* auth_info);
     89 
     90     // Called when using SSL and the server responds with a certificate with an
     91     // error. The delegate should call CancelBecauseOfCertError() or
     92     // ContinueDespiteCertError() to resume connection handling.
     93     virtual void OnSSLCertificateError(SocketStream* socket,
     94                                        const SSLInfo& ssl_info,
     95                                        bool fatal);
     96 
     97     // Called when an error occured.
     98     // This is only for error reporting to the delegate.
     99     // |error| is net::Error.
    100     virtual void OnError(const SocketStream* socket, int error) {}
    101 
    102     // Called when reading cookies to allow the delegate to block access to the
    103     // cookie.
    104     virtual bool CanGetCookies(SocketStream* socket, const GURL& url);
    105 
    106     // Called when a cookie is set to allow the delegate to block access to the
    107     // cookie.
    108     virtual bool CanSetCookie(SocketStream* request,
    109                               const GURL& url,
    110                               const std::string& cookie_line,
    111                               CookieOptions* options);
    112 
    113    protected:
    114     virtual ~Delegate() {}
    115   };
    116 
    117   SocketStream(const GURL& url, Delegate* delegate);
    118 
    119   // The user data allows the clients to associate data with this job.
    120   // Multiple user data values can be stored under different keys.
    121   // This job will TAKE OWNERSHIP of the given data pointer, and will
    122   // delete the object if it is changed or the job is destroyed.
    123   UserData* GetUserData(const void* key) const;
    124   void SetUserData(const void* key, UserData* data);
    125 
    126   const GURL& url() const { return url_; }
    127   bool is_secure() const;
    128   const AddressList& address_list() const { return addresses_; }
    129   Delegate* delegate() const { return delegate_; }
    130   int max_pending_send_allowed() const { return max_pending_send_allowed_; }
    131 
    132   URLRequestContext* context() { return context_; }
    133   // There're some asynchronous operations and members that are constructed from
    134   // |context|. Be careful when you use this for the second time or more.
    135   void set_context(URLRequestContext* context);
    136 
    137   const SSLConfig& server_ssl_config() const { return server_ssl_config_; }
    138   PrivacyMode privacy_mode() const { return privacy_mode_; }
    139   void CheckPrivacyMode();
    140 
    141   BoundNetLog* net_log() { return &net_log_; }
    142 
    143   // Opens the connection on the IO thread.
    144   // Once the connection is established, calls delegate's OnConnected.
    145   virtual void Connect();
    146 
    147   // Buffers |data| of |len| bytes for send and returns true if successful.
    148   // If size of buffered data exceeds |max_pending_send_allowed_|, sends no
    149   // data and returns false. |len| must be positive.
    150   virtual bool SendData(const char* data, int len);
    151 
    152   // Requests to close the connection.
    153   // Once the connection is closed, calls delegate's OnClose.
    154   virtual void Close();
    155 
    156   // Restarts with authentication info.
    157   // Should be used for response of OnAuthRequired.
    158   virtual void RestartWithAuth(const AuthCredentials& credentials);
    159 
    160   // Detach delegate.  Call before delegate is deleted.
    161   // Once delegate is detached, close the socket stream and never call delegate
    162   // back.
    163   virtual void DetachDelegate();
    164 
    165   const ProxyServer& proxy_server() const;
    166 
    167   // Sets an alternative ClientSocketFactory.  Doesn't take ownership of
    168   // |factory|.  For testing purposes only.
    169   void SetClientSocketFactory(ClientSocketFactory* factory);
    170 
    171   // Cancels the connection because of an error.
    172   // |error| is net::Error which represents the error.
    173   void CancelWithError(int error);
    174 
    175   // Cancels the connection because of receiving a certificate with an error.
    176   void CancelWithSSLError(const SSLInfo& ssl_info);
    177 
    178   // Continues to establish the connection in spite of an error. Usually this
    179   // case happens because users allow certificate with an error by manual
    180   // actions on alert dialog or browser cached such kinds of user actions.
    181   void ContinueDespiteError();
    182
